Crafting a Seamless Experience: The Importance of a Responsive User Interface
The Importance of Responsive User Interface in Web Design
In today’s digital age, the majority of internet users access websites and applications on a variety of devices, including smartphones, tablets, laptops, and desktop computers. This diverse landscape underscores the critical importance of responsive user interface design in web development.
A responsive user interface adapts and optimises the layout and functionality of a website or application to ensure a seamless user experience across different screen sizes and devices. This approach involves designing flexible and fluid interfaces that automatically adjust to accommodate various resolutions, orientations, and input methods.
One of the primary benefits of a responsive user interface is improved accessibility. By providing users with an optimal viewing experience regardless of the device they are using, developers can enhance usability and engagement. A responsive design eliminates the need for separate mobile versions of websites, streamlining maintenance and reducing development costs.
Furthermore, responsive user interfaces contribute to better search engine rankings. Search engines like Google prioritise mobile-friendly websites in their search results, meaning that a responsive design can boost visibility and drive more traffic to your site.
From a business perspective, a responsive user interface can lead to increased conversions and revenue. When users can easily navigate and interact with your site on any device, they are more likely to stay engaged and complete desired actions such as making purchases or submitting inquiries.
In conclusion, incorporating a responsive user interface into your web design strategy is essential for delivering an exceptional user experience across all devices. By prioritising responsiveness, you can attract more visitors, improve usability, boost search engine rankings, and ultimately achieve greater success online.
Top 5 Tips for Designing a Responsive User Interface
- Ensure proper use of media queries to adapt layout based on screen size
- Optimize images and videos for faster loading on mobile devices
- Use flexible units like percentages for sizing elements instead of fixed units like pixels
- Implement touch-friendly elements such as larger buttons for easier interaction on mobile
- Test your interface across various devices and browsers to ensure consistent user experience
Ensure proper use of media queries to adapt layout based on screen size
Ensuring proper use of media queries to adapt layout based on screen size is a fundamental tip for creating a responsive user interface. By strategically implementing media queries in the CSS code, developers can define specific styles and layout adjustments that apply at different breakpoints, ensuring that the design responds appropriately to varying screen sizes. This practice allows for a seamless transition between different devices, optimising the user experience and ensuring that content remains accessible and visually appealing across all platforms. By leveraging media queries effectively, designers can create flexible and adaptive layouts that enhance usability and engagement for users on smartphones, tablets, laptops, and desktops.
Optimize images and videos for faster loading on mobile devices
In the realm of responsive user interface design, a crucial tip is to optimise images and videos to ensure swift loading times on mobile devices. By resizing images and compressing videos without compromising quality, developers can enhance the performance of their websites or applications on smartphones and tablets. This optimisation not only accelerates loading speeds but also reduces data usage for mobile users, resulting in a smoother and more efficient browsing experience.
Use flexible units like percentages for sizing elements instead of fixed units like pixels
In the realm of responsive user interface design, a valuable tip is to utilise flexible units such as percentages for sizing elements rather than relying on fixed units like pixels. By employing percentages, developers can create layouts that adapt fluidly to different screen sizes and resolutions, ensuring a consistent and user-friendly experience across various devices. This approach allows for greater flexibility and scalability in design, enabling interfaces to gracefully adjust to the ever-changing landscape of digital platforms.
Implement touch-friendly elements such as larger buttons for easier interaction on mobile
In the realm of responsive user interface design, a valuable tip is to incorporate touch-friendly elements like larger buttons to facilitate smoother interaction on mobile devices. By implementing this approach, designers can enhance the user experience by making it easier for users to tap and navigate through a website or application on touchscreens. Larger buttons not only improve usability but also reduce the chances of errors or frustration that may arise from attempting to click on smaller elements. This simple yet effective strategy ensures that mobile users can effortlessly engage with content and functionality, ultimately contributing to a more intuitive and enjoyable browsing experience.
Test your interface across various devices and browsers to ensure consistent user experience
To ensure a seamless user experience, it is crucial to test your interface across a range of devices and browsers. By conducting thorough testing, you can identify any potential issues related to responsiveness and functionality, ensuring that your website or application delivers a consistent experience regardless of the device or browser used. This proactive approach helps you address compatibility issues early on and guarantees that users can access your content effectively, leading to higher satisfaction and engagement levels.